Color differentiation in addition and subtraction is a vital educational tool, especially for young learners. Using colors in these fundamental math concepts aids in cognitive processing and enhances engagement. When colors are associated with specific numbers or operations, children can more easily visualize relationships between numbers. This method helps to simplify abstract concepts, making them more tangible and relatable.

Parents and teachers should care about this approach because it addresses diverse learning styles. Kinesthetic and visual learners, in particular, benefit significantly from color-coded materials that transform equations into engaging activities. This can reduce anxiety around math by framing it in a more fun and accessible way.

In addition, color differentiation can foster a deeper understanding of math processes. For example, using different colors for addition and subtraction can help children clearly distinguish between operations, preventing common mistakes. It can promote critical thinking as children build their own mental strategies for solving problems.

By incorporating color into math instruction, caregivers and educators not only enhance comprehension but also encourage a positive attitude toward math. This lays a strong foundation for future mathematical learning, ultimately contributing to better academic outcomes and a lifelong appreciation for the subject.
